A Throwback to the '90s: The Vitela Siblings Return to Campus

Bellani '91, Zondra '92, and Carlo '94 revisit ASB — and Carlo reunites the Class of 1994 over dinner

In March 2026, ASB welcomed alumni siblings Bellani ('91), Zondra ('92), and Carlo ('94) Vitela back to campus. The siblings lived in Barcelona for several years leading up to the 1992 Olympic Games, a memorable time to be in the city.

"The campus looks very different today," they shared, reminiscing about their school days when the soccer field was covered in dirt, there was only one main building, and the high school terrace had no fencing. "We used to sit on the walls up here!"

They also recalled the close-knit feeling of those years, with small class sizes where everyone knew each other, and playing sports on the "red poli" — a place that brought back plenty of memories.

During their visit, the siblings reconnected with former ASB teacher Ms. Febe Belon, whose son Hugo was in the same class as Carlo. The reunion sparked stories from those early days, including a soccer and volleyball trip to Madrid back in 1992.

Above, Carlo and Hugo on board their Grade 8 return flight from Ibiza to Barcelona.

Carlo also organized a dinner for the Class of 1994, bringing former classmates together to celebrate the reunion and relive old memories.


 

Reflecting on their visit, the siblings shared that "all children should have the opportunity to go to a school like ASB," adding that their own children have grown up hearing nostalgic stories about the American School of Barcelona.
